How they work:
Standard fly screen doors are a lighter version of our heavy duty doors but fitted only with standard mesh throughout and without the support of a protective grille. The mitred corners are held together with strong metal keys that are riveted for extra strength.
Suitability:
Our standard fly screen for doors can be fitted over wooden, PVC and metal doors and are ideal for use on domestic or small industrial premises that do not receive frequent or heavy traffic.
Available Options:
Powder coated Aluminium profile is available in white as standard with a range of BS colours available that can be matched at an extra cost
Our standard insect screen doors are fitted with charcoal coloured fibre-glass mesh top and bottom as standard, however, a variety of mesh materials and weave sizes can be fitted to suit individual requirements.
This fly screen door can be fitted on both the inside and the outside.
A sub-frame is sometimes fitted to avoid the fly and insect screen door fouling the existing door or furniture or to bypass handles, alarms, locks, etc
Every standard duty door comes complete with its own self closer to help protect against flies, bees, wasps, midges and other flying insects. A selection of heavy-duty auto-closers is also available.

How they work:
Our heavy duty fly screen door allows you to maximise ventilation whilst still adhering to EHO and fire officer requirements. The nylon mesh is protected by a grille on the top and bottom these protect the mesh from being kicked or punched out and are ideal for added strength. They can be made with either a decorative grille or an amplimesh sheet or a combination of both. Each mitred corner is held together with a strong metal key that has been double riveted for maximum strength. Altogether this very hard wearing door is the superior type currently on the market.
Suitability:
Our heavy duty fly screen for doors can be fitted over wooden, PVC and steel doors and covers the majority of commercial applications. It is a must for high-flow traffic areas and is ideal for delivery areas in commercial kitchens, restaurants, hospitals, and food preparation areas.
Available Options:
Powder coated Aluminium profile is available in white as standard with a range of BS colours available that can be matched at an extra cost.
Nylon Mesh is fitted as standard with the option to have any combination of protective grille installed
This screen can be fitted on both the inside and the outside.
A sub-frame is sometimes fitted to avoid the fly and insect screen door fouling the existing door or furniture or to bypass handles, alarms, locks, etc.
Double acting swing type can be installed.
Can be made suitable for Fire Exits.
Every heavy duty door comes complete with its own self closer to help protect against flies, bees, wasps, midges and other flying insects. A selection of heavy-duty auto-closers is also available.

How they work:
A roller track is installed over the top of the existing patio door and the fly screen door hangs from this, a small bracket is provided on the bottom to hold the door in place while sliding.
Suitability:
This is a light door and is suitable for residential properties particularly conservatories.
